The Vengeful Whispers of the Chatting Pavilion

In the heart of a dense bamboo grove, there stood a pavilion known only to the few who dared to seek its secrets. The Chatting Pavilion, as it was called, was said to be the abode of the Five Sages, ancient scholars who had transcended the bounds of human existence. It was a place where time seemed to stand still, and the air was thick with the scent of ancient parchment and the echoes of forgotten wisdom.

The story began with a young scholar named Li, who had heard tales of the pavilion from an old man who claimed to have once visited its hallowed halls. Driven by curiosity and a desire to uncover the truth behind the legends, Li decided to venture into the bamboo grove in search of the Chatting Pavilion.

The journey was arduous, and as Li pushed through the dense foliage, he felt a cold breeze that seemed to carry the weight of centuries. The pavilion, when finally reached, was a marvel of ancient architecture, its wooden beams and stone pillars weathered by time but still standing tall. As he stepped inside, the air grew colder, and a sense of foreboding settled over him.

Li's first encounter was with an ancient scroll that seemed to whisper to him. It spoke of the Five Sages, each one a master of a different art, who had been trapped within the pavilion by a vengeful spirit. The spirit, a powerful and ancient entity, sought to exact revenge on the world for a betrayal that had occurred centuries ago.

The scroll revealed that the Five Sages had been bound by a curse that would only be lifted if the spirit's revenge was avenged. Li, feeling a strange connection to the scroll, knew that he had been chosen to fulfill this task. He spent days and nights within the pavilion, studying the scrolls and learning the ancient arts of the Five Sages.

As Li delved deeper into his quest, he began to uncover the truth behind the spirit's betrayal. It was a tale of jealousy and greed, where one of the Sages had sought to take power from the others, leading to a bitter rivalry that had torn them apart. The spirit, once a friend to the Sages, had been forced to turn against them.

Li's journey was fraught with danger, as the spirit's influence began to grow stronger. The pavilion itself seemed to come alive, its walls whispering secrets and the air thick with the scent of old parchment. Li was forced to confront the spirit, who took the form of a vengeful ghost, its eyes filled with a burning desire for retribution.

In a climactic battle, Li, armed with the knowledge and power of the Five Sages, faced the spirit. The pavilion trembled as they clashed, the air crackling with energy. Li, with a heart full of determination, managed to defeat the spirit, but not without a cost. The spirit, in its final moments, revealed that its true name was Feng, and that it had been betrayed by one of the Sages, a man named Wei.

With the spirit defeated, the curse was lifted, and the Five Sages were freed. Li, now a master of the ancient arts, left the pavilion, his heart heavy with the weight of the knowledge he had gained. He knew that the cycle of karma was eternal, and that the spirit's revenge had been but a small part of a much larger story.

The Chatting Pavilion, now silent and empty, remained a testament to the power of forgiveness and the eternal cycle of retribution. Li, though forever changed by his experiences, continued his journey, knowing that the pavilion's whispers would guide him whenever he needed to confront the dark corners of his own soul.

In the end, the Chatting Pavilion's Vengeance and the Five Sages' Retribution had not only uncovered the truth of a long-forgotten betrayal but had also brought peace to the spirit of Feng. And as for Li, he carried with him the wisdom of the Five Sages, a reminder that the path to redemption was long and fraught with peril, but one that must be walked if one is to find true peace.
